Located at 6706 Hollywood Boulevard the Egyptian Theater opened in 1922. For this theatre, Grauman teamed up with real estate developer Charles Toberman. The theatre cost $800,000 ($10,396,720 in 2024 dollars) to build, and took 18 months to complete.
